Output 639b023aeae17106e4bd9e4b7fa839ece9992193a68c171166c5760b38cff1f6:3

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24bf1f51cfaf7ed0ea7b30e3769514166c885095 OP_EQUALVERIFY OP_CHECKSIG
address
D8VPpaSrMyquUtwJXr5ut4MwLLuqMJyD2j
transaction
639b023aeae17106e4bd9e4b7fa839ece9992193a68c171166c5760b38cff1f6